An optimized nucleic acid isolation protocol for virus diagnostics in cassava (Manihot esculenta Crantz.)

Abstract: Our group works on the detection and characterization of cassava viruses, supporting projects that involve large scale pathogen surveillance activities and resistance screening assays in multiple and remote locations. In order to comply with these applications, nucleic acid isolation protocols need to be cost effective, adjusted for samples that will stand long distance transport and harsh storage conditions, while maximizing the yield and quality of the nucleic acid extracts obtained. “…A total of 943 samples (314 from 2019, 574 from 2020, and 55 from clean planting material), corresponding to the topmost, youngest leaves of asymptomatic plants were collected from the harvest areas of all treatment plots. Leaf samples were dried in silica gel and stored at 4 • C before CTAB extraction [24]. PCR diagnostics were carried out with nucleic acid extracts diluted to a working concentration of 60 ng/µL and 1µL used per PCR reaction in a total reaction volume of 20 µL.…”

“…The PCR program was as follows: initial denaturation at 94 • C for 5 min followed by 35 cycles of denaturation at 94 • C × 30 s, annealing at 58 • C × 30 s and extension at 72 • C × 1 min. After a final extension at 72 • C × 5 min PCR products were resolved by agarose gel electrophoresis as previously described [24].…”

“…Several years of experience working with these pathogens have validated mechanical isolation in Nicotiana benthamiana plants, only for CsCMV and CsVX, which are not associated with root symptoms of CFSD. We have implemented standardized field data collection and nucleic acid extraction protocols [ 5 , 22 ] for cassava pathogen detection and characterization ( Table 2 ), which complement the chip-bud grafting [ 23 ] and greenhouse experiments described above. The availability of a novel virus vector that can be mechanically transmitted to cassava [ 55 ] could be helpful to study the role of different viruses (via RNA silencing) or viral genes (via transient expression) in the development of CFSD.…”

“…The complete genome of CsTLV was obtained from a cassava plant of the commercial variety Melua-31, collected in August 2020 in Yopal, Colombia, and total RNA extraction with CTAB was done as reported previously [ 9 ]. For library preparation, we followed the SQK-DCS109 protocol (Oxford Nanopore Technologies), which uses RNase Cocktail Enzyme Mix (Thermo Fisher) to eliminate ribosomal RNA.…”
